DENIM BACK ON TOP

I haven't seen too many out in the street yet, but they are starting to return like hesitant wildebeest to the river after a crocodile strike. The fact is that denim shirts and jackets should never be out of style. It's up to designers to keep them updated. Try classic blues and whites on top and get creative with the bottom. Denim's biggest quality is its ability to go with anything.

GIVE PEACE-T A CHANCE

Neo-hippy touches can be sweet. Especially when they come in the form of a low-cut t-shirt with a big groovy peace sign, complimented by a peace necklace and a purple checker shirt. The secret lies in the thin fabric of the t-shirt and the worn-out colorful look of the graphics. By keeping the pants black and tight, the concept stayed casual, yet intriguingly sexy. To wear with politically engaged attitude.
